Orestone Mining Corp.

Orestone Mining Corp. is a mineral exploration company with projects in Canada and Chile, targeting gold and copper deposits. The firm's flagship Captain project, located in the Quesnel Trough of British Columbia, covers approximately 3,000 hectares and has returned drill intercepts of gold and copper mineralization. The Resguardo project in Chile is an early-stage copper-gold target in the Atacama region, a known copper belt. Orestone's strategy is centered on generative exploration and systematic drilling to advance projects toward resource delineation. The firm has not yet reported a NI 43-101-compliant resource estimate for either project. It is publicly traded on the TSX Venture Exchange under the symbol ORS (as of latest filings). The company is funded primarily through equity placements and does not disclose a traditional AUM or deployment figure. The company operates with a small corporate team, typical of junior explorers, and has not publicly named specific investment professionals beyond its filing disclosures. Orestone participates in industry conferences and trade shows, including recent exhibits at the 2025 PDAC convention in Toronto (per public record, March 2025). No additional offices or affiliated philanthropic vehicles are disclosed. Orestone Mining Corp. is structured as a publicly traded junior exploration company, not a family office or asset manager. Its capital structure and regulatory filings provide transparency distinct from private natural resource firms. Succession and governance follow standard TSX-V listing requirements.

Frequently asked questions

What are Orestone Mining Corp.'s primary projects?

Orestone operates two main projects: the Captain gold-copper project in British Columbia, Canada, and the Resguardo copper-gold project in Chile's Atacama region. Both are early-stage exploration targets.

Has Orestone reported a mineral resource estimate?

As of the firm's latest public filings, no NI 43-101-compliant resource estimate has been published for either the Captain or Resguardo projects. The company is still in the exploration phase.

How is Orestone Mining Corp. funded?

The company funds exploration through equity financings, including private placements and other equity issuances. It does not disclose AUM or deployment figures.

Is Orestone Mining Corp. publicly traded?

Yes, Orestone Mining Corp. is listed on the TSX Venture Exchange under the ticker symbol ORS.

What commodities does Orestone target?

Orestone explores for gold and copper deposits across its two projects.
